In Authorized Buyers werden nicht alle Anzeigen aus programmatisch garantierten Deals ausgeliefert. Das liegt an Abweichungen bei der Anzahl abrechenbarer Impressionen zwischen Authorized Buyers und der Demand-Side-Plattform (DSP).
Nutzen Sie die RTB Troubleshooting API, wenn Sie herausfinden möchten, welche Deals betroffen sind. Über die API können Sie die Anzahl der abrechenbaren Impressionen abrufen und dann die Werte aus der Authorized Buyers-Berichterstellung und der Berichterstellung an der DSP vergleichen. So lassen sich Deals ermitteln, bei denen deutliche Abweichungen vorliegen. Abrechenbare Impressionen sind die monetarisierten Impressionen (netto), die dem Käufer in Rechnung gestellt werden.
Schritt 1
Erstellen Sie eine spezielle Filtergruppe für das Konto mit der zugehörigen Konto-ID. Verwenden Sie dazu die Methode bidders.accounts.filterSets.create.
- Geben Sie im Anforderungstext Werte für die Parameter
ownerName
,isTransient
undfilterSet
an.
Beispiel
|
Setzen Sie isTransient
auf „true“, wenn die Filtergruppe nur kurzfristig eingesetzt wird und nicht auf unbestimmte Zeit vorhanden sein muss.
2. Geben Sie einen Wert für dealId
an, um die Filtergruppe zu filtern.
3. Definieren Sie relativeDateRange
(maximal 30 Tage).
4. Mit timeSeriesGranularity
können Sie die Ergebnisse nach Stunde oder Tag aufschlüsseln.
5. Notieren Sie sich den Namen der Filtergruppe nach dem Erstellen.
Schritt 2
Rufen Sie die Gebotsmesswerte einschließlich der Zahl der abrechenbaren Impressionen über bidders.accounts.filterSets.bidMetrics.list ab.
- Geben Sie den Namen für
filterSet
ein, den Sie in Schritt 1 angegeben haben, zum Beispielbidders/48446606/filterSets/12345
. Legen Sie bei Bedarf die Seitengröße fest. - Die Gebotsmesswerte werden in einer Zeile angezeigt, wenn kein Wert für
timeSeriesGranularity
angegeben wurde. Ist ein Wert festgelegt, erscheinen sie in mehreren Zeilen, wobei jede Zeile einer bestimmten Zeit entspricht (Stunde oder Tag).
Wenn Sie zum Beispiel den in Schritt 1 erstellten Namen für filterSet
und für pageSize
„2“ angeben, wird folgende Antwort ausgegeben:
Beispiel
bid_metrics_rows {
bids {
value: 43731
}
bids_in_auction {
value: 43731
}
impressions_won {
value: 34369
}
billed_impressions {
value: 31823
}
measurable_impressions {
value: 31580
}
viewable_impressions {
value: 22820
}
row_dimensions {
time_interval {
start_time {
seconds: 1627023600
}
end_time {
seconds: 1627027200
}
}
}
reached_queries {
value: 34646
}
}
bid_metrics_rows {
bids {
value: 37903
}
bids_in_auction {
value: 37903
}
impressions_won {
value: 30041
}
billed_impressions {
value: 27974
}
measurable_impressions {
value: 27747
}
viewable_impressions {
value: 20026
}
row_dimensions {
time_interval {
start_time {
seconds: 1627027200
}
end_time {
seconds: 1627030800
}
}
}
reached_queries {
value: 30329
}
}
next_page_token: "CAoQwJODrfuI8gIYvdPy4IyJ8gI="
In jeder Zeile bid_metrics_rows
sehen Sie die aggregierten Messwerte für die entsprechende Stunde/den entsprechenden Tag, die bzw. der für „time_interval“ angegeben wurde. Nutzen Sie next_page_token
, um die Ergebnisse auf der nächsten Seite aufzurufen.